Jasmine (Jasminum officinale), commonly known as Chameli or Malati, is a fragrant plant that has the potential to manage various diseases. All parts of the Jasmine plant such as leaves, flowers, roots are beneficial and are widely used in Ayurveda for treating various ailments.
Jasmine helps to lower blood cholesterol levels and maintain healthy heart functions due to the presence of antioxidants. These antioxidants protect the body cells against damage caused by free radicals. Drinking Jasmine tea helps in managing weight by improving the metabolism of the body and burning extra calories.
Jasmine leaf paste is useful in promoting wound healing due to its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. Applying Jasmine oil on the skin might help manage certain skin problems like dryness due to its moisturizing properties.
Jasmine essential oil might cause allergies such as contact dermatitis in some people. So, it is advisable to use it in combination with some carrier oil.
What are the synonyms of Jasmine?
Jasminum officinale, Jasminum grandiflorum, Yasmeen, Chamelee, Jati Maltiga, Sanna Jati Mallige, Pichi, Jatimalli, Jati, Sannajati
